Match score not available

Pessoa Desenvolvedora Back-End Sênior Java/Kotlin

Remote: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

Proficient in Java or Kotlin, Experience with Spring Boot framework, Knowledge of microservices implementation, Familiarity with REST APIs and DDD, Understanding of cloud technologies like AWS.

Key responsabilities:

  • Focus on customer needs and data-driven hypotheses
  • Challenge the status quo and prioritize safe reuse
  • Maintain high ethical standards in work
  • Create and maintain automated tests
  • Apply SOLID principles and design patterns in development
Zup Innovation logo
Zup Innovation Large https://zupinnovation.com
1001 - 5000 Employees
See more Zup Innovation offers

Job description

Por que ser zupper?

Vamos direto ao ponto: o que oferecemos é um ambiente de crescimento exponencial. Mais do que palavras bonitas, isso significa que oferecemos todas as oportunidades para que você possa protagonizar sua evolução e todo o suporte necessário.

Como protagonismo sem apoio não gera desenvolvimento acelerado, além de oportunidades, cada zupper tem um plano de desenvolvimento de carreira, acompanhamento próximo por uma pessoa do time de People e acesso a uma plataforma proprietária que tangibiliza o sentimento de progresso.

E por que fazemos tudo isso?

Porque acreditamos que somente um ambiente de crescimento exponencial vai nos fazer chegar aonde queremos: usar a tecnologia para transformar a vida de pessoas, potencializar talentos desperdiçados por falta de acesso e posicionar regiões desprivilegiadas como pólos de tecnologia de qualidade.

Ah, e não podemos esquecer: na  Zup acreditamos na #Liberdade! Com isso, zuppers podem trabalhar de onde quiserem, seja home office, em nossos escritórios ou em um modelo híbrido. Apesar disso, nosso contrato é 100% remoto, e você escolhe a forma que te convém.

O que esperamos de você:
  • Foco no cliente.
  • Questionar certezas e embasar hipóteses com dados.
  • Desafiar o status quo.
  • Priorizar o reuso com segurança.
  • Manter uma postura ética inegociável.

O que esperamos que você saiba

  • Linguagens de Programação: Java ou Kotlin.
  • Frameworks: Spring Boot.
  • Microserviços: Implementação de microserviços.
  • APIs: Serviços REST.
  • Arquitetura: DDD (Domain-Driven Design).
  • Comunicação via Eventos: Kafka, SNS, SQS ou RabbitMQ.
  • Testes e Qualidade:
    • Testes Automatizados: Criação e manutenção.
    • TDD/BDD: Test-Driven Development ou Behavior-Driven Development.
  • Desenho de Arquitetura:
    • Clean Code: Código limpo e de fácil manutenção.
    • SOLID: Princípios SOLID.
    • Design Patterns: Padrões de design de software.
  • Observabilidade:
    • Ferramentas: Logs, métricas, tracing e alertas.
    • Tecnologias: Jaeger, Splunk, Grafana, AppDynamics.
  • Cloud e DevOps:
    • AWS: Containers (Docker), EKS/ECS, Serverless (Lambda), Step Functions, CI/CD.
    • Repositórios: Git.
  • Metodologias Ágeis: Scrum/Kanban.
  • Banco de Dados:
    • Relacionais: Experiência com bancos de dados relacionais.
    • Não Relacionais: Conhecimento em bancos de dados não relacionais.
    • Data Lake: Ingestão de dados através de eventos.

Habilidades Interpessoais

  • Organização: Capacidade de manter-se organizado.
  • Comunicação: Habilidade clara e eficaz.
  • Gestão de Conflitos: Capacidade de gerenciar conflitos.
  • Liderança: Conduzir times de alta performance.
  • Trabalho em Equipe: Colaborativo e compartilhamento de conhecimento.

O que te oferecemos

Aqui não é só a sua carreira que importa, queremos que você tenha saúde e bem estar físico e mental para a melhor jornada de experiência profissional e pessoal da sua vida.

Carreira acelerada

  • Trabalhe de onde quiser 
  • Horários flexíveis
  • Capacitação anual (cursos, livros, inglês e certificações)
  • Programas internos de educação e aceleração
  • Plataforma de cursos gratuitos
  • Webinars internos semanais 
  • Ferramenta própria e exclusiva de desenvolvimento de carreira
  • Site interno de carreira
  • Núcleo interno P&D
  • Frameworks para liderança: treinamentos e ferramentas
  • Feedbacks 1o1 mensais
  • Guildas internas e outros grupos de estudo e interesse

Saúde e Bem-estar

  • Gympass/Wellhub
  • Plano saúde
  • Plano odontológico
  • Terapia online gratuita
  • CAZ – Central de Atendimento aos zuppers 
  • Licença maternidade de 180 dias
  • Licença paternidade de 90 dias
  • Não precisa bater ponto
  • 2 Days Off ao ano


Conforto financeiro

  • Vale Refeição e Alimentação
  • Seguro de vida
  • Vale transporte
  • Subsídio para home office 
  • Auxílio creche
  • Auxílio Plano telefônico 
  • Participação em Lucros e Resultado (PLR)
  • Programa de indicação
  • Auxílio financeiro para filhos e filhas com deficiência

Have fun and relax 

  • Happy hours e festas com shows e atrações
  • Chopp liberado*
  • Vídeo-game*
  • Salas temáticas*
  • Refeitórios*
  • Cozinhas equipadas*
  • Áreas de descompressão*
  • Lanches, snacks, frutas, chás e café*
  • Dress Code livre*

*(para quem for aos escritórios)

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
Portuguese
Check out the description to know which languages are mandatory.

Backend Developer Related jobs